At its core, lotto prize distribution encompasses how winnings are allocated among gamers. Lotteries typically utilize a tiered system, where the largest prizes are awarded for matching all chosen numbers, with smaller prizes obtainable for partial matches. This structure encourages participation, as gamers can still win smaller quantities even if they don't hit the jackpot. Most lotteries additionally showcase a percentage of ticket gross sales that are returned to gamers as prizes. For example, in many state-run lotteries, roughly 50-60% of ticket gross sales contribute to the prize pool, whereas administrative costs and funding for public applications use the rest.

Many gamers usually ask, "How can I verify the expiration date?" The answer is straightforward. Most lottery organizations present the expiration dates on their official web sites, detailing when each ticket sort should be claimed. Moreover, local retailers where tickets are bought normally have this information readily available for purchasers. Understanding these timelines is particularly essential for people who do not examine their tickets instantly after the draw.

The financial implications of unclaimed lottery prizes stemming from ticket expirations are noteworthy. In many areas, these revenues can significantly impact state funding for instructional initiatives and public works. For occasion, in 2020 alone, it was estimated that over $800 million in unclaimed prize money from numerous lotteries across the United States rolled back into state budgets. This cash often funds important programs that assist native communities.
